Physics of Life - Public Talk

From a single egg cell to a worm or even a bird - how does living matter determine its form? Prof. Stephan Grill explores the physical mechanisms that biology uses to shape and structure life. In this talk, he discusses what forces create cells, and what role these forces play in deciding which side becomes the left or the right in creatures like the worm or quail.
